Sign In — Free (10 views/day)WESTERN FIELD STUDIES INC, founded in 2021, is a small nonprofit in the Environment sector that reported $166K in total revenue in fiscal year 2024. Revenue surged 246% from the prior year, signaling strong growth momentum. Expenses of $157K left a modest 6% surplus.
TO DEVELOP, PROMOTE,GUIDE,AND IMPLEMENT COORDINATED,COMPREHENSIVE,AND EFFECTIVE ITINERARIES FOR EDUCATIONAL TRAVEL FOR MIDDLE SCHOOL AND HIGH SCHOOL STUDENTS.
